Sample Activities

1) Introductory Cell Respiration Lab

Teacher Preparation

Get Alaska pea seeds (or lima beans) - about 100 per lab group. Get glass beads approximately the
same size as the pea seeds (about 25 per lab group).

Three or four days before the lab, soak the pea seeds in a pan of water overnight. Soak approximately
25 seeds per lab group.

Twenty-four hours later, remove the seeds from the water and place them on a moist paper towel.

Place the seeds and towel into a plastic bag or plastic, lidded storage container and leave in a warm,
dry place for twenty-four hours. NOTE: Do not seal the bag or the plastic storage container.

Provide each lab group with 25 glass beads, 25 dry seeds, and 25 germinating seeds.

Data Collection

1. Start a new experiment on the data collection system.

2. Connect a carbon dioxide (CO

2

) gas sensor and an oxygen (O

2

) gas sensor to the data collection system.

Use the sensor extension cable to connect the CO

2

sensor to the collection system.

3. Calibrate the CO

2

sensor and calibrate the O

2

sensor.

4. Change the unit of measurement for the O

2

sensor from “%” to “ppm”.

5. Set up two graphs to display simultaneously. One one graph, display CO

2

concentration on the y-axis

and Time on the x-axis. On the other graph, display O

2

concentration on the y-axis and Time on the

x-axis.

6. For the first trial, place 25 glass beads into the Metabolism Chamber.

7. Start recording data.

8. Insert the CO

2

sensor into the top of the Metabolism Chamber and the O

2

sensor into the hole on the

side of the Metabolism Chamber. Firmly press the rubber stoppers of the sensors into the chamber. The
Metabolism Chamber must remain vertical; do not lay it on its side.

9. Adjust the scale of the graphs to show all data.

10. After 10 minutes, stop recording data.

11. Name the data run.

12. Remove the sensors and the glass beads from the Metabolism Chamber. Wave the chamber so that the

air in the chamber mixes with air in the room.

13. For the second trial, place 25 dry seeds into the Metabolism Chamber.

14. Start recording data. Replace the sensors into the Metabolism Chamber. Remember that the chamber

must remain vertical.

15. Adjust the scale of the graphs to show all data.
